Adds retry handling to the Parcelwren tracking webhook. Previously a single carrier timeout dropped the event; now we queue and retry with backoff. Dedup is keyed on carrier event hash, not parcel ID — duplicates from Skylane's feed were the main offender. Dead-letter after max attempts; ops gets paged on DLQ growth. No schema changes. Tests cover the backoff math and dedup window edge cases. Don't lower the dedup window without checking Skylane's burst behavior first. Constants used by the retry loop:

tuning table, kafof-fahof:
RATE_LIMITS = {
    "wenwyn": 2,
    "quenael": 2,
}

## Tuning

The receipt mailer (Almsgate) batches donation receipts and sends through the Thornquay relay. On-call: if the queue backs up, resist the urge to crank batch size — the relay rate-limits per connection, and bigger batches just mean bigger retries. Scale worker count first, then shorten the flush interval. Dedupe window must stay longer than the retry horizon or donors get duplicate receipts, which generates tickets. All knobs live in one place and are read at worker start. Current production values follow.

tuning table, kajop-yafof:
QUOTAS = {
    "wenath": 10,
    "ulaael": 5,
}

Welcome to the Mapforge tile team! Our rendering cache (internally called Slabcake) sits between the style compiler and the CDN, holding pre-baked raster tiles for the twenty most-requested zoom levels. Cache keys are hashed from style version plus tile coords, so never hand-edit them. Slabcake talks to the eviction coordinator over an authenticated channel, and your local instance needs that shared credential before it will boot. Put the next line in your .env to configure it.

sealed setting: LEDGER_TOKEN20=6148d35bbb480b0ab79e